It's almost time for the 2024 Forecast, but to prepare, we decided to look back on how we did for our 2023 Forecast. My good friends and preferred prognosticators Andrew B. Watt and T. Susan Chang join me to review 2023. We look back over all of the crazy events of the past year to see which ones we came closest to predicting—and where our predictions completely fell down!Get a Discount on Tarot and Astrology Readings!Susie, Andrew, and I are all offering a 24% discount on divination services until the end of January 2024!
